Assistant Project Manager/Estimator

Assistant Project Manager/Estimator

 

 

Responsibilities: 

  • Assist Project Managers and Estimating Department in all parts of a project from inception to completion.
  • Research and Procure bid opportunities, Coordinate and ensure smooth operation of multiple projects from start to finish
  • Build and maintain good working relationships with clients to ensure complete customer satisfaction, successful project closeout and opportunities for future business, Track and assist in process of daily job reports and change order management and execution
  • Prepare and present to the manager weekly reports of project operations, Collect data, analyze it, and help project managers to set objectives for a project, Preparation of Project Manuals, Submittals and logs, Ensure changes in project plan are communicated to team members
  • Fill in for project managers by managing daily operations in their absence, Ensure project team members comply with company methodologies and project principles, Respect decision-making boundaries and know when to call the attention of the manager
  • Process daily project documentation, work orders, subcontracts, certificates of insurance and purchase orders.
  • Read, understand and interpret drawings, specifications and contract documents.
  • Estimating and quantity takeoff experience is preferred
  • Assist in project scheduling and allocation of company resources to promote safety and production on projects

 

 

Requirements – Skills, Abilities, and Knowledge:

 

 

Education and Training:

  • High School Diploma is required, but an Associate’s or Bachelor’s degree in project management is preferred
  • Knowledge of office software such as Microsoft Excel, Word, Outlook and Project is also necessary

 

Administrative Skill:

  • Must have the skill to handle client calls, document project operations, and to ensure vital information is passed across to team members
  • Leadership Skill: Must be able to manage daily project operations in the absence of a project manager
  • Multitasking Skill: Must be able to monitor the progress of multiple projects.
  • Must be a team player
